Rockslide destroys 4 houses in Ibb

Submitted by SABA on

IBB, July 26 (Saba)- A rockslide has resulted inthe destruction of 4 houses in al-Sha'ir district of Ibb governorate causing several injuries to a woman.

Exports cost through al-Tuwal outlet reached YR7.7 bln

Submitted by SABA on

HAJJAH, July 26 (Saba)- Volume of Yemeni exports cost via al-Tuwal land outlet reached YR7.7 billion during the first half of 2008 compared YR5 billion to the same period of 2007.

55 died in traffic accidents in Aden

Submitted by SABA on

ADEN, July 24 (Saba)- Fifty-five persons died during first half of 2008 in Aden city due to 460 traffic accidents and other 316 peopleinjured.
